Newtek Business Services Corp. Signs Agreement To Acquire National Bank Of New York City For $20M In Cash


Benzinga | Aug 2, 2021 04:17PM EDT

Newtek Business Services Corp. Signs Agreement To Acquire National Bank Of New York City For $20M In Cash

Newtek Business Services Corp., (NASDAQ:NEWT), an internally managed business development company ("BDC"), today announced that it entered into an agreement to acquire National Bank of New York City ("NBNYC" or the "Bank"), a nationally chartered bank with approximately $204 million in total assets and $36.5 million in tier 1 capital (each as of June 30, 2021; does not reflect the impact of pre-closing dividends to selling NBNYC shareholders) for $20 million in cash (the "Acquisition"). The agreement requires that NBNYC have $20 million of tangible common equity as of the closing date of the Acquisition. The Acquisition is part of a plan to reposition Newtek as a bank holding company, and is subject to the approval of, among others, federal banking regulators and the U.S. Small Business Administration (SBA), and Newtek shareholders to withdraw Newtek's election as a BDC. Upon shareholder and regulatory approvals, and other closing conditions, Newtek will become a bank holding company that will elect financial holding company (FHC) status. Newtek anticipates the Acquisition to close in approximately six to twelve months.
